Storm window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ged storm windows and installing new units to enhance a building’s exterior. This process typically includes assessing the existing window setup, selecting appropriate storm window styles, and ensuring proper fitting and sealing. The goal is to improve the overall performance of the windows by providing an additional barrier against the elements, which can help reduce drafts and prevent air leaks. Professionals handling storm window replacement focus on ensuring that the new installations are secure, properly aligned, and fully functional to maximize their benefits.

This service addresses common problems such as drafts, air leaks, and moisture infiltration that can compromise indoor comfort and increase energy costs. Damaged or worn storm windows may also lead to difficulty in opening or closing, which can pose safety concerns or hinder ventilation. Replacing storm windows can help improve energy efficiency by reducing heat loss during colder months and minimizing heat gain during warmer periods. Additionally, new storm windows can protect primary windows from weather-related damage, extending their lifespan and maintaining the integrity of the building’s exterior.

Material and Size Costs - The cost of storm window replacement typically ranges from $200 to $600 per window, depending on size and material choices. Larger or custom-sized windows tend to be at the higher end of the spectrum.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ific window dimensions and materials.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ing storm windows generally fall between $100 and $300 per window. The complexity of the installation and accessibility can influence the overall labor charges. Contractors in Washington County, UT, can offer detailed quotes based on project scope.

Additional Fees - Some service providers may charge extra for removal of old windows or for reinforcing existing window frames, which can add $50 to $150 per window. These costs vary depending on the condition of existing structures and specific project requirements.

Total Project Estimates - Overall, replacing storm windows in a typical home can cost from $300 to $1,000 per window, including materials and installation. Contact local service providers to obtain customized quotes tailored to individual needs and window specifications.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are storm windows? Storm windows are additional window layers installed on the exterior or interior of existing windows to improve insulation and protect against the elements.

When should I consider replacing storm windows? Replacement may be needed if storm windows are damaged, difficult to open or close, or no longer provide effective insulation.

How do I choose the right storm window replacement contractor? It is recommended to contact local service providers with experience in storm window installation and replacement to ensure quality work.

What materials are available for storm window replacements? Common options include aluminum, vinyl, wood, and composite frames, each offering different durability and aesthetic qualities.

Can storm window replacement improve energy efficiency? Yes, properly installed storm windows can help reduce heat loss and improve overall energy efficiency of a home.
